[PYTHON] EXE die mit PyQt5 mit PyInstaller erstellte Anwendung

Grob gesagt

Status

Ich habe eine GUI-Anwendung mit PyQt5 erstellt. Die Anwendung analysiert die in das Fenster gezogene und abgelegte Datei und gibt die Datei im Excel-Format aus. Als ich PyInstaller verwendet habe, um es zur Verteilung in EXE zu konvertieren, war der Build erfolgreich, konnte aber nicht ausgeführt werden.

Die Laufzeitfehlermeldung lautet *** Skript konnte nicht ausgeführt werden pyi_rth_qt5plugins ***

Über die Umwelt

Gegenmaßnahmen

Legen Sie den PyQt-Pfad fest, wenn Sie "pyinstaller" ausführen.

Beispiel

pyinstaller simple_tool.py --onefile --noconsole -p "C:\Users\Nutzername\AppData\Local\Programs\Python\Python35-32\Lib\site-packages\PyQt5\Qt\bin"

Geben Sie das Verzeichnis der PyQt-Bibliotheksdateien unter Site-Paketen mit -p an.

Das Verzeichnis, in dem Python installiert ist, hängt von der Umgebung ab.

Recommended Posts

EXE die mit PyQt5 mit PyInstaller erstellte Anwendung
Machen Sie Scrapy exe mit Pyinstaller
So erhalten Sie das Verzeichnis, in dem die mit Pyinstaller erstellte EXE-Datei vorhanden ist
Wenn ich die exe-Datei mit pyinstaller ausführe, stürzt mein PC ab.
Automatische Update-Methode von Python Pyinstaller exe
Konvertieren Sie mit pyinstaller ein Programm, das die Client-Bibliothek von Google in .exe importiert
Ich habe eine GUI-App mit Python + PyQt5 erstellt
Rufen Sie den Speicherort der Datei ab, in der sich die Exe befindet, wenn Sie die von PyInstaller erstellte Exe ausführen
PyInstaller-Memorandum Konvertieren Sie Python [.py] in [.exe] mit 2 Zeilen
Ich kann ein Projekt mit PyWebView mit PyInstaller nicht in eine Exe verwandeln
Mit den Daten von COVID-19 wurde ein Netzwerkdiagramm erstellt.
Zeigen Sie nur die Ressourcen an, die beim Erwerb von AWS-Ressourcen mit Boto3 erstellt wurden
Der erste Schritt beim Erstellen einer serverlosen Anwendung mit Zappa
Reflektieren Sie die von Miniconda erstellte virtuelle Umgebung im Jupyter-Notizbuch
[Python Kivy] So erstellen Sie mit pyinstaller eine exe-Datei
Importieren Sie Module zur Laufzeit dynamisch mit .exe, das mit pyinstaller --onefile gehärtet wurde